1. Image Explanation
Close up
This is quite a standard shot
that is frequently used
throughoutmedia. Ittends to
capture a certain feature or
part of the subjectthat takes
up the whole frame.
Midshot
This shottype shows some
part of the subjectin more
detail while still giving an
impression of the whole
subject.
Long shot
A long shotis predominantly a
full body shot. Itis essentially a
similar shotto a wide shotas
well. Although, this shot tends
to take up the whole frame
height. As well as showing the
full body of the subject, it also
has a slight focus on the
background.
Mediumclose-upshot
A medium close-up shot is a
combination of a mid shot and
a close-up. This shotincludes
the subjectfromthe middle of
his chestto the top of his
head.
Wide shot
In this shot, the subjecttakes
up the whole frame. There is
also a lot of focus mainly on
the background, a lot like a
long shot.
